After monitoring peripheral capillary oxygen saturation,
non-
invasive blood pressure,
heart rate (HR) and bispectral index (BIS),
induction was performed with 2.5 mg/kg propofol,
2 mcg/kg fentanyl and 0.6 mg/kg rocuronium,
and the patients were intubated. Anaesthesia was maintained by administering a mixture of 50% oxygen and 5%–7% desflurane in air at a flow rate of 2 L/min with 0.05–0.5 mcg/kg/min remifentanyl inf
tidal CO2 level between 30 and 35. Immediately after induction,
20 mL normal saline containing 1 mg/kg ketamine was intravenously administered. Postoperative sedation/agitation level at emergence,
incidence of cough were recorded. Vital signs and sedation/agitation and pain levels were recorded at 10-
min intervals for 30 min in the recovery unit.,After monitoring peripheral capillary oxygen saturation,

Inclusion criteria
Inclusion criteria: ASA 1-2 septoplasty patients
Exclusion criteria
Exclusion criteria: Patients with a history of ketamine allergy, hypertension, coronary artery disease, arrhythmia, seizure, obstructive sleep apnoea, glaucoma, kidney disease and liver disease as well as those with a body mass index of >30 kg/m2 and cognitive dysfunction were excluded from the study.
